Yogzi is a Goblin merchant and Toolcrafting trainer found at the Druid camp in Sun Vale. He requires 30 Goblinese to understand, and will teach you Toolcrafting once your Blacksmithing is at least level 20 or Carpentry is at least level 20 (Yogzi's dialog in-game indicates both Carpentry and Blacksmithing must be 20, but having only one of the two is sufficient).
Location
- Sun Vale
- Druid Camp by the fire.

Services
Consignment
- Yogzi offers Consignment at [Friends].
- Mark-up fee of 10%, stocking fee of 50 Councils.
- Max 3 active consignments (Tools, carpentry goods, blacksmithing goods).
- Max 5 consignments per week.
